In this spacious resort at just 3 km from the vibrant centre of Maastricht you'll find a harmonious combination between the past and the present. The traditional architecture and unmistakable exterior style elements of the stately villas are a wink to the past. Once inside you'll be treated to all possible modern comfort and luxury.
Resort Maastricht is a small village in itself, situated alongside the golf course and just a stone's throw away from the river Meuse. The resort consists of two sections: one section where the villas are located and the lively 'Wilhelmusplein' where the various types of apartments and part of the central facilities are found. On the square, you will find a restaurant named 'Proeflokaal Eten', adjacent to 'Proeflokaal Drinken'. Both 'Proeflokalen' (tasting rooms) feature a large terrace with seats and parasols where you can enjoy a bite to eat and a drink. A menu for the little ones is also available. There is a mobile snack bar on the square for snack lovers. And a holiday is not complete without ice cream, of course. Italian scoop ice cream in all flavours is available from the ice cream truck.
In addition, there is a covered swimming pool, mini market, various playing fields with play equipment, entertainment for children (only in summer) as well as a fitness studio. You can also book a massage against payment on the premises.
There's more than enough to do in the surroundings. The centre of Maastricht has the Vrijthof with different restaurants and cosy outdoor cafes, shops and of course museums. There's for example the Bonnefanten museum (ancient and modern art), Museum cellar Derlon (remains of Roman excavations) and the Natural History Museum Maastricht. There is also enough to do for nature lovers. The area around Maastricht can be easily be explored by bike and there are a number of hiking routes. The marlstone caves of the Sint-Pietersberg are worth a visit. There are a number of festivals and activities during the year. From dance parties to André Rieu concerts on the Vrijthof and from TEFAF (the most important art and antiques fair in the world) to the Amstel Gold Race, Maastricht has it all.
Because of its favourable location close to Germany and Belgium, a visit to the cities of Aachen and Liege is also a possibility. Closer to home, cities like Valkenburg, Heerlen, Geleen of Sittard can be reached easily.
